Science magic shows didn’t just appear out of thin air—they evolved from centuries of curiosity, experimentation, and showmanship. The roots trace back to the Age of Enlightenment, when scientists like Isaac Newton and Benjamin Franklin dazzled audiences with experiments that seemed magical.

From Alchemy to Chemistry

Early “magic” was often alchemy, a mystical precursor to chemistry. As scientific understanding grew, performers began using real scientific principles to create illusions:

  • 19th century: Stage magicians like Jean Eugène Robert-Houdin incorporated electricity and optics into their acts.
  • 20th century: Educational shows emerged, blending entertainment with science education, popularized by figures like Mark Rober and Bill Nye.
  • Today: Science magic shows are a staple in schools, museums, and online platforms, with creators like Anna Rothschild’s Science Magic Show YouTube channel bringing science to life with explosions, slime, and songs.

Step-by-Step: The Refilling Can Trick

  1. Drain half the liquid from a sealed soda can.
  2. Use a pin to make a tiny hole near the top.
  3. Crush the can slightly and cover the hole with your finger.
  4. Shake the can gently.
  5. Watch as the can appears to refill with gas!

Why it works: Shaking releases dissolved CO2 gas, which expands and pushes the crushed sides outward—an illusion of refilling (NatGeo Kids).

Ever wondered how some illusions really work? Let’s pull back the curtain on the science behind a few crowd favorites.

Optical Illusions: The Power of Perception

  • Science: Our brains interpret visual cues based on context, lighting, and angles. Magicians exploit this to create impossible images.
  • Example: The classic “floating” card trick uses mirrors and forced perspective to fool your eyes (Magic Psychology).

Chemistry Reactions: Color and Fire

  • Science: Chemical reactions can produce vivid colors, smoke, or heat on cue.
  • Example: The “color-changing milk” trick uses dish soap to break surface tension, mixing food coloring in mesmerizing patterns.

Physics and Magnetism

  • Science: Magnets and forces can levitate objects or cause movement without contact.
  • Example: Magnetic levitation tricks use hidden magnets or superconductors to create the illusion of floating (Levitation).

7. Safety First: Tips for Conducting Science Magic Experiments Safely 🔥🛡️


Video: EASY SCIENCE EXPERIMENTS TO DO AT HOME.








Magic is thrilling, but safety is non-negotiable. Here’s how to keep your science magic shows accident-free:

General Safety Guidelines

  • Always wear protective gear: goggles, gloves, lab coats.
  • Work in a well-ventilated area.
  • Keep a fire extinguisher and first aid kit nearby.
  • Use non-toxic chemicals and materials whenever possible.
  • Never perform experiments involving fire or chemicals without adult supervision.

Specific Precautions

  • For chemical reactions, measure ingredients carefully to avoid unexpected explosions.
  • For electrical or magnetic tricks, ensure all wiring and magnets are secure.
  • Test all equipment before the show to avoid malfunctions.
